Mahindra Invests in Patents
Mahindra has seen a 23-fold rise in granted patents and is investing in a Rs 15,000 crore plant to boost research and development in India, Chairman Anand Mahindra announced at the group's 80th annual general meeting, the plant is one of the largest in the country and is expected to play a key role in answering India's R&D question
